随着科技的飞速发展,网络分布式处理已成为推动现代信息技术进步的关键力量,它不仅改变了数据处理的方式,还极大地提升了系统的可靠性和性能,本文将深入探讨网络分布式处理的核心功能及其未来的发展趋势。
数据分发与同步
在传统集中式系统中,数据的存储和处理都集中在单一的服务器上,这导致了单点故障和数据访问瓶颈,而网络分布式处理则通过将数据分散到多个节点上,实现了负载均衡和容错能力,这种设计使得系统在面对高并发请求时能够更加稳定地运行。
图片来源于网络,如有侵权联系删除
并行计算与加速
在网络分布式处理中,多个处理器可以同时执行任务,从而实现快速的运算速度,在大规模的数据分析或机器学习中,利用分布式框架(如Apache Spark)可以在短时间内完成复杂的计算过程,这不仅提高了工作效率,也为科学研究和技术创新提供了强大的支持。
实时流处理
实时流处理是网络分布式处理的另一个重要应用场景,它可以对源源不断流入的数据进行即时分析和响应,满足金融交易监控、视频直播推荐等业务需求,以Apache Kafka为例,它提供了一个高效的消息队列系统,允许应用程序之间异步通信并进行大规模数据处理。
弹性扩展与自动调度
网络分布式处理系统能够根据实际需求动态调整资源分配,确保服务的可用性和效率,当负载增加时,系统会自动添加更多服务器来分担工作;而当负载减轻时,则会释放多余的资源以节省成本,这种弹性的特性使得企业可以根据业务的波动情况进行灵活的管理。
安全性保障
尽管网络分布式处理带来了诸多优势,但同时也面临着安全挑战,为了保护敏感数据和防止恶意攻击,我们需要采用一系列的安全措施,如加密技术、身份验证机制以及入侵检测系统等,还应定期更新和维护网络安全设备,以确保整个系统的安全性。
图片来源于网络,如有侵权联系删除
未来趋势
展望未来,我们可以预见网络分布式处理将继续发挥重要作用并在以下几个方面取得突破:
-
深度学习模型的部署:随着深度学习的广泛应用,如何有效地将大型神经网络模型部署到分布式环境中将成为研究的重点,这将有助于提高模型的推理效率和准确性。
-
区块链技术的融合:区块链作为一种去中心化的技术,其可扩展性问题亟待解决,通过网络分布式处理的技术手段,有望实现区块链的高效运行和管理。
-
5G时代的边缘计算:随着5G网络的普及,边缘计算的概念逐渐受到关注,通过网络分布式处理的思想和方法,可以将数据处理和分析的任务下放到靠近用户的边缘设备上,从而降低延迟和提高服务质量。
网络分布式处理作为一项革命性的技术,正在深刻影响着我们的生活和各行各业的发展,在未来几年内,我们期待看到它在更多领域中的应用和创新,共同构建一个更加智能、高效的世界。
标签: #网络分布式处理的功能
评论列表